-/* Note about libpng version numbers:
- *
- *    Due to various miscommunications, unforeseen code incompatibilities
- *    and occasional factors outside the authors' control, version numbering
- *    on the library has not always been consistent and straightforward.
- *    The following table summarizes matters since version 0.89c, which was
- *    the first widely used release:
- *
- *    source                 png.h  png.h  shared-lib
- *    version                string   int  version
- *    -------                ------ -----  ----------
- *    0.89c "1.0 beta 3"     0.89      89  1.0.89
- *    0.90  "1.0 beta 4"     0.90      90  0.90  [should have been 2.0.90]
- *    0.95  "1.0 beta 5"     0.95      95  0.95  [should have been 2.0.95]
- *    0.96  "1.0 beta 6"     0.96      96  0.96  [should have been 2.0.96]
- *    0.97b "1.00.97 beta 7" 1.00.97   97  1.0.1 [should have been 2.0.97]
- *    0.97c                  0.97      97  2.0.97
- *    0.98                   0.98      98  2.0.98
- *    0.99                   0.99      98  2.0.99
- *    0.99a-m                0.99      99  2.0.99
- *    1.00                   1.00     100  2.1.0 [100 should be 10000]
- *    1.0.0      (from here on, the   100  2.1.0 [100 should be 10000]
- *    1.0.1       png.h string is   10001  2.1.0
- *    1.0.1a-e    identical to the  10002  from here on, the shared library
- *    1.0.2       source version)   10002  is 2.V where V is the source code
- *    1.0.2a-b                      10003  version, except as noted.
- *    1.0.3                         10003
- *    1.0.3a-d                      10004
- *    1.0.4                         10004
- *    1.0.4a-f                      10005
- *    1.0.5 (+ 2 patches)           10005
- *    1.0.5a-d                      10006
- *    1.0.5e-r                      10100 (not source compatible)
- *    1.0.5s-v                      10006 (not binary compatible)
- *    1.0.6 (+ 3 patches)           10006 (still binary incompatible)
- *    1.0.6d-f                      10007 (still binary incompatible)
- *    1.0.6g                        10007
- *    1.0.6h                        10007  10.6h (testing xy.z so-numbering)
- *    1.0.6i                        10007  10.6i
- *    1.0.6j                        10007  2.1.0.6j (incompatible with 1.0.0)
- *    1.0.7beta11-14        DLLNUM  10007  2.1.0.7beta11-14 (binary compatible)
- *    1.0.7beta15-18           1    10007  2.1.0.7beta15-18 (binary compatible)
- *    1.0.7rc1-2               1    10007  2.1.0.7rc1-2 (binary compatible)
- *    1.0.7                    1    10007  (still compatible)
- *    ...
- *    1.0.19                  10    10019  10.so.0.19[.0]
- *    ...
- *    1.2.53                  13    10253  12.so.0.53[.0]
- *    ...
- *    1.5.23                  15    10523  15.so.15.23[.0]
- *    ...
- *    1.6.19                  16    10619  16.so.16.19[.0]
- *
- *    Henceforth the source version will match the shared-library major
- *    and minor numbers; the shared-library major version number will be
- *    used for changes in backward compatibility, as it is intended.  The
- *    PNG_LIBPNG_VER macro, which is not used within libpng but is available
- *    for applications, is an unsigned integer of the form xyyzz corresponding
- *    to the source version x.y.z (leading zeros in y and z).  Beta versions
- *    were given the previous public release number plus a letter, until
- *    version 1.0.6j; from then on they were given the upcoming public
- *    release number plus "betaNN" or "rcNN".
- *
- *    Binary incompatibility exists only when applications make direct access
- *    to the info_ptr or png_ptr members through png.h, and the compiled
- *    application is loaded with a different version of the library.
- *
- *    DLLNUM will change each time there are forward or backward changes
- *    in binary compatibility (e.g., when a new feature is added).
- *
- * See libpng.txt or libpng.3 for more information.  The PNG specification
- * is available as a W3C Recommendation and as an ISO Specification,
- * <http://www.w3.org/TR/2003/REC-PNG-20031110/
- */
